Concise synthesis of semicarbazides and formylhydrazines via direct addition reaction between aromatic azoarenes and N-substituted formamides

摘要

The addition reactions between aromatic azoarenes and N-substituted formamides are described. This direct and practical method provides a novel approach for the synthesis of formylhydrazines and semicarbazides in the presence of NaI/DTBP and imidazole/DCP catalytic systems, respectively. It can be seen that C-H or C-N from N-substituted formamides could be cleaved selectively under such transition-metal-free conditions. This is the first successful example of direct addition of N-substituted formamides to a N=N bond.
机译:描述了芳族偶氮芳烃和N-取代的甲酰胺之间的加成反应。这种直接而实用的方法分别为在NaI / DTBP和咪唑/ DCP催化体系存在下合成甲酰肼和氨基脲的新颖方法。可以看出,在这种无过渡金属的条件下,来自N-取代的甲酰胺的C-H或C-N可以被选择性地裂解。这是将N-取代的甲酰胺直接加成至N = N键的第一个成功的例子。
